Earthquake statistics

Average number of earthquakes

Based on data from the past 54 years and our earthquake archive back to 1900, there are about 2.9 quakes on average per year in or near Loguingut Island, Western Visayas, Philippines:
  • Mag. 4 or higher: 0.04 quakes per year (or 1 quake every 27 years)
  • Mag. 3 or higher: 0.39 quakes per year (or 1 quake every 2.6 years)
  • Mag. 2 or higher: 1.3 quakes per year
Loguingut Island has relatively few earthquakes. However, Loguingut Island has had at least 2 quakes above magnitude 4 since 1970, which suggests that larger earthquakes of this size occur infrequently, probably on average approximately every 25 to 30 years.
